ADA Question

Hello all,

I have a quick question, wondering if anyone has experienced this before. I submitted an ADA request w/ my boss with an accompanying doctors note about a month ago. I followed up directly with him two times over the last month and both times he stated he had submitted it to HR and was waiting for a response. I emailed him a week ago and now he's saying I have to go directly to HR. When I asked HR where this was at in the process, they stated my boss NEVER contacted them at all. Is this in violation of the ADA? I'm just really disappointed in my employer and am truly unsure why I was misled for over a month.

This is not a violation but your boss should have been more forthcoming with how it works. You go through your HR department directly and they will negotiate with you and your supervisors to do the back and forth process to find what meets your needs.
